Return to Player (RTP) is a crucial metric in the world of online casino games, indicating the percentage of all wagered money that is returned to players over an extended period. ‘Chicken road’ boasts a highly respectable RTP of 98%, which is considerably above the industry average. This high RTP suggests that, on average, players can expect to win back £98 for every £100 wagered, although, of course, individual results will vary significantly due to the game’s inherent volatility. A higher RTP does not guarantee individual wins, but it does indicate a more favorable payout structure for players overall. This improved return rate is one reason for the game’s growing popularity.
It’s important to understand that RTP is a long-term average calculated over millions of game rounds. In the short term, players may experience both winning and losing streaks. However, the 98% RTP provides a statistically sound basis for player expectation.
